Poul Kjærholm – PK0 Lounge Chair (Limited Edition)

About the Item

Poul Kjærholm – PK0 Lounge Chair (Limited Edition) Rare PK0 lounge chair designed by Poul Kjærholm. This iconic chair, crafted from black-lacquered beech plywood, features a low, graphic silhouette and was originally designed in 1952, when Poul Kjærholm began his collaboration with Fritz Hansen. Constructed from two pieces of moulded laminated beech, the chair displays a sculptural and organic form that invites appreciation from every angle, while offering excellent and relaxed seating comfort. Produced by Fritz Hansen in Denmark in 1997 as a limited edition of only 600 pieces. Each chair is fitted with a silver medallion bearing the maker’s mark and an individual ID number.
